Abstract

This paper presents an experimental study of fuzzy control application to balance a two-wheel transportation vehicle for a commuter. A two-wheel transportation vehicle is controlled to convey a driver in the urban environment. The vehicle has two driving modes, a mobile robot mode with 4 contact points and a balancing robot mode with two contact points on the ground. Nominal fuzzy rules are applied to control the balance of the two-wheel vehicle. Experimental studies of balancing the two-wheel vehicle are demonstrated.
